The 7100-P1/P2 STB has an RJ45 jack on the back. Can I get internet from this port for u-tube / netflix viewing? Or do I need to run a separate CAT5/6 cable from the router to the TV ?

The answer is NO - the jack on th rear is not active, and if it were to be it is meant as an input not an output (the STB has no DHCP capability).
